  本文提出一种基于相位敏感谱域光学相干层析术(spectral domain optical coherence tomography, SD-OCT)的遗留指纹获取方法,该方法具有非接触、无损、快速和高灵敏度优势。实验结果显示,即使在低对比度条件下,本方法也能较好地再现遗留指纹,证明相位敏感谱域光学相干层析术可以准确、可靠地识别潜指纹。

Despite the advances made in areas such as DNA profiling, fingerprints are still considered to be the best form of personal iden-tification for criminal investigation purposes. A variety of physical chemical and optical techniques are available for the enhancement and detection of latent fingerprints.
